Dr. Heidi Junger, like many pet owners, was frustrated with the quality of foods available for purchase. Her vision of certified organic pet foods that contain high quality ingredients, manufactured in a safe, pet and eco-friendly facility, did not exist. Using her background as a zoologist and pet lover to guide her, she decided to create and sell her own pet food products – and Onesta Organics was born. Today, the small but successful company is the first pet food manufacturer in the United States that is certified organic and Green America approved. Onesta Organics pet foods are handcrafted and created using raw food dehydration methods. This approach to pet food manufacturing is quite different from many pet food manufacturers where the ingredients are processed in large batches at high temperatures and stored in warehouses for long periods of time. In Onesta’s facilities, small batches of food are created using fresh whole ingredients. Their low temperature dehydration methods enable nutrient retention and the ability to use cold storage for the finished product.
